I guess this is a two-parter.
1) Is there a good place online to find parts or service manuals?
2) The output shaft (lawnmower) is bent. Can I simply replace said shaft with a straight one and be good to go or should I be looking replace some other components that may be damaged as well?
Honda 5.5 HP GCV16063859
bugman
11-15-2005, 02:48 PM
as long as it wasn't run long, it should be alright, you can have them straightened, or replaced, though it will require either way, the engine to come off, and to be torn down enough to remove the crank.
